package remote
import (
"encoding/base64"
"fmt"
"github.com/gophercloud/gophercloud/openstack/compute/v2/extensions/keypairs"
"github.com/pkg/sftp"
"golang.org/x/crypto/ssh"
"log"
"net"
"os"
"path/filepath"
"strings"
"time"
)
type SSHClient struct {
SSH *ssh.Client
SFTP *sftp.Client
}
// keyString is used to generate key that will be used to validate a remote host.
func keyString(k ssh.PublicKey) string {
return k.Type() + "" + base64.StdEncoding.EncodeToString(k.Marshal())
}
// trustedHostKeyCallback checks a hosts key to ensure it is valid.
// If a blank one is passed, it is presumed this is the first time connecting to a server.
// If it doesn't match, then a warning is returned and the SSH connection will fail as a result.
func trustedHostKeyCallback(key string) ssh.HostKeyCallback {
if key == "" {
return func(_ string, _ net.Addr, k ssh.PublicKey) error {
log.Println("WARNING: SSH-key verification is not in effect")
return nil
}
}
return func(_ string, _ net.Addr, k ssh.PublicKey) error {
ks := keyString(k)
if key != ks {
return fmt.Errorf("SSH-key verification: expected %q but got %q\n", key, ks)
}
return nil
}
}
// NewSSHClient creates a new ssh connection to a remote server.
// It will attempt to connect up to 10 times with a 10-second gap to prevent a crash
// should the first attempt fail while the server is booting.
func NewSSHClient(kp *keypairs.KeyPair, ip string) (*SSHClient, error) {
var hostKey string
var client *ssh.Client
// Create the Signer for this private key.
signer, err := ssh.ParsePrivateKey([]byte(kp.PrivateKey))
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
config := &ssh.ClientConfig{
User: "ubuntu",
Auth: []ssh.AuthMethod{
ssh.PublicKeys(signer),
},
HostKeyCallback: trustedHostKeyCallback(hostKey),
}
log.Println("waiting for server to boot.")
for i := 10; i > 0; i-- {
// Connect to the remote server and perform the SSH handshake.
client, err = ssh.Dial("tcp", strings.Join([]string{ip, "22"}, ":"), config)
if err != nil {
if i > 0 {
log.Printf("ssh unavailable - server is probably still booting. %d retires left\n", i)
time.Sleep(10 * time.Second)
} else {
return nil, err
}
} else {
break
}
}
c := &SSHClient{SSH: client}
// open an SFTP session over an existing ssh connection.
c.SFTP, err = sftp.NewClient(c.SSH)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
return c, err
}
// CopyFromRemoteServer uses sftp to copy a file from a remotes server to a local directory.
func (s *SSHClient) CopyFromRemoteServer(srcPath, dstPath, filename string) (*os.File, error) {
src := filepath.Join(srcPath, filename)
dst := filepath.Join(dstPath, filename)
// Open the source file
srcFile, err := s.SFTP.Open(src)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
defer srcFile.Close()
// Create the destination file
dstFile, err := os.Create(dst)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
defer dstFile.Close()
// Copy the file
_, err = srcFile.WriteTo(dstFile)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
return dstFile, nil
}
// SSHClose just runs client.SSHClose()
func (s *SSHClient) SSHClose() error {
return s.SSH.Close()
}
// SFTPClose just runs client.SFTPClose()
func (s *SSHClient) SFTPClose() error {
return s.SFTP.Close()
}
